Re: HOW CAN I GET MORE ROOM IN THE CAB ???
« Reply #4 on: December 02, 2013, 06:14:14 pm »
Yes the seats are a direct bolt in.  The most room I have had was from a 91 Suburban front seat.  Granted it didn't tilt forward but it sure made it the roomiest of all.  It was paired with a tilt wheel column and a 76 Camaro steering wheel

Re: HOW CAN I GET MORE ROOM IN THE CAB ???
« Reply #6 on: December 03, 2013, 04:37:30 pm »
One thing to look at is your steering wheel.  I had a small foam grip one once.  It had a deeper dish than the stock and then factor in the thickness of the adapter.  It put the wheel to close for me and I'm only 5'9".  Might want to look into a wheel with little to no dish.

 I was able to gain a little room by loosening the 4 main bolts that hold the steering column
and sliding the column forward. There are 2 nuts under the dash and 2 nuts on a bracket
under the brake booster on the firewall, loosen all 4 of these, then sit behind the wheel
and "bump" the wheel forward with both hands. This has gained me an inch or two on my
trucks.
